Coinciding with the 90th anniversary of Veteran’s Day is the Grand Opening at the National WWII Museum in New Orleans with three new venues opening November 6.  We’re writing to request your consideration of a Profile with Dr. Nick Mueller, CEO and Co-founder of the Museum.   


The National World War II Museum tells the story of the American Experience in the war that changed the world – why it was fought, how it was won, and what it means today – so that all generations will understand the price of freedom and be inspired by what they learn.  To all Americans, The National World War II Museum is the national museum attraction that portrays the story of those who fought for our freedom by bringing America’s extraordinary experience in the World War II years to life.


Given that 900+ WWII vets die every day, there is urgency to our task. We are in a race against time to collect their memories and finish the museum’s expansion as a demonstration to the veterans still with us of the nation’s gratitude.
